Summary
A vulnerability classified as critical has been found in Nsasoft Nsauditor RemShutdown 2.9.0.0. Affected by this vulnerability is an unknown functionality of the component Registration Key Handler. This manipulation causes buffer overflow. This vulnerability is handled as CVE-2020-37204. It is possible to launch the attack on the local host. Additionally, an exploit exists.
Details
A vulnerability has been found in Nsasoft Nsauditor RemShutdown 2.9.0.0 and classified as critical. Affected by this vulnerability is some unknown processing of the component Registration Key Handler. The manipulation with an unknown input leads to a buffer overflow vulnerability. The CWE definition for the vulnerability is CWE-120. The product copies an input buffer to an output buffer without verifying that the size of the input buffer is less than the size of the output buffer, leading to a buffer overflow. As an impact it is known to affect confidentiality, integrity, and availability. The summary by CVE is:
RemShutdown 2.9.0.0 contains a denial of service vulnerability in its registration key input that allows attackers to crash the application. Attackers can generate a 1000-character buffer payload and paste it into the registration key field to trigger an application crash.
The weakness was released by Ismail Tasdelen as 47863. It is possible to read the advisory at exploit-db.com. This vulnerability is known as CVE-2020-37204 since 02/10/2026. The exploitation appears to be easy. Attacking locally is a requirement. Technical details are unknown but a public exploit is available.
It is possible to download the exploit at exploit-db.com. It is declared as proof-of-concept.
There is no information about possible countermeasures known. It may be suggested to replace the affected object with an alternative product.
